Outstanding!
Revisado: 03-04-24
I had been wondering why Herron keeps revisiting the deep backgrounds of his Slough House characters with these novellas. While not all of them have seemed worthwhile, this one really delivers. I wasn't ready for the moment when the penny dropped, but when it did the payoff was powerful. The ending also was quite poignant, revealing new facets of familiar characters. Top notch stuff from one of the best spy novelists on the planet.

Top Notch Spy Novel!
Revisado: 02-14-24
A big improvement over Damascus Station, McCloskey spins a modern classic of the genre. As with many great spy novels, there's a moment here where the game gets flipped and the prior action needs to be read in reverse, which I love. Tight and suspenseful. Well done over all.

Fun but Ridiculous
Revisado: 10-07-23
As the mystery genre goes, this falls on the more outlandish end of the scale. The novel is meta, as the narrator deconstructs the genre into rules, and then attempts to bend but not break each one. Mileage will vary by reader, but the result is entertaining. I wish I understood what was wrong with the page numbers. It didn't translate to audio.

Pretty good, but the protagonist is a bit dense
Revisado: 09-02-21
I like Ruth Ware, but not all of her plots hold up. Similar to her first novel, "In the Dark Dark Woods", this one hangs on at least one improbable plot point. Also, at times, the progress of the story depends on the protagonist being a bit slow on the up-take and to lack insight as to when she is relying on unjustified assumptions. That said, the novel holds its intrigue and has some plot twists that are genuinely hard to see coming. It's still worthy of the description as "Updated Agatha," which is Ware's signature.
